129 Aengus Ó Snodaigh asked the Minister for Health and Children if she will implement the recommendations of the report, Sexual Assault Treatment Services, A National Review, published in June 2006; and if she will make a statement on the matter. [41454/06]

Amharc ar fhreagra

Brendan Howlin

Ceist:

154 Mr. Howlin asked the Minister for Health and Children if her attention has been drawn to the fact that there is no access to medical help for victims of rape in Dublin at weekends as there is no doctor available for on-call duty in the city’s sexual assault unit; her views on whether this is acceptable; the locations and hours of sexual assault units here; the steps she will take to address the gap in cover; and if she will make a statement on the matter. [41390/06]

Amharc ar fhreagra

Freagraí scríofa

I propose to take Questions Nos. 129 and 154 together.

The Report Sexual Assault Treatment Services — A National Review was received by my Department in June this year and is currently being examined.
